This document records the expected compatibility targets for EasyLibrary.
| Field | Value |
|---|---|
| Repository | EasyLibrary |
| Composer package | imperazim/easy-library |
| Current version | 2.0.0 |
| PHP | ^8.2 |
| PocketMine-MP | 5.x |
| Standalone usage | Main distribution |
| Embedded in EasyLibrary | Yes |
| Embedded packet bridge | Optional, disabled by default |
- Prefer the latest tagged release for production servers.
- Development branches may include unstable APIs and migration work.
- When using this with PocketMine-MP, always test on the exact PMMP version used by the target server.
- If both a standalone library and EasyLibrary are installed, the standalone runtime should be treated as authoritative when that handoff is supported.
The embedded LibPlaceholder TextPacket bridge uses the bundled LibPacket namespace when available and reads libplaceholder.packet-bridge from EasyLibrary config.